C代码生成工具,提升开发效率的关键利器

admin 4 0
随着信息技术的飞速发展,软件开发的效率和代码质量越来越受到关注,在C语言开发过程中,C代码生成工具的出现极大地提高了开发效率,降低了开发难度,本文将详细介绍C代码生成工具的概念、功能及应用,探讨其如何助力开发者提升工作效率,C代码生成工具概述C代码生成工具是一种自动化软件工具,能够根据特定的规则、模板或输入信息……

随着信息技术的飞速发展,软件开发的效率和代码质量越来越受到关注,在C语言开发过程中,C代码生成工具的出现极大地提高了开发效率,降低了开发难度,本文将详细介绍C代码生成工具的概念、功能及应用,探讨其如何助力开发者提升工作效率。

C代码生成工具概述

C代码生成工具是一种自动化软件工具,能够根据特定的规则、模板或输入信息,自动生成符合要求的C语言代码,这些工具可以大大减轻开发者的负担,提高代码生成的速度和准确性。

C代码生成工具的主要功能

  1. 自动生成代码框架:根据开发需求,自动生成相应的代码框架,如函数、类、模块等,减少手动编写的工作量。
  2. 代码模板管理:提供丰富的代码模板,支持自定义模板,方便开发者快速生成符合规范的代码。
  3. 代码片段管理:保存常用的代码片段,方便开发者在编写代码时快速调用,提高编码效率。
  4. 代码优化:对生成的代码进行优化,提高代码质量和运行性能。
  5. 代码检查与提示:对生成的代码进行语法检查、错误提示,帮助开发者避免潜在问题。

C代码生成工具的应用场景

  1. 快速开发:在项目开发初期,利用C代码生成工具快速生成项目框架、模块和函数等,提高开发速度。
  2. 重复性工作自动化:对于频繁且重复性的编码任务,使用C代码生成工具可以大大提高工作效率。
  3. 标准化开发:通过设定统一的代码规范,使用C代码生成工具生成符合规范的代码,提高项目的可维护性和可扩展性。
  4. 插件和模块开发:在插件和模块开发过程中,利用C代码生成工具可以快速生成接口和函数,缩短开发周期。

C代码生成工具的优势

  1. 提高开发效率:C代码生成工具能够自动化生成大量代码,大大减轻开发者的负担,提高开发效率。
  2. 提高代码质量:通过设定统一的代码规范和优化规则,生成的代码质量更高,更易于维护和扩展。
  3. 降低开发难度:使用C代码生成工具,开发者无需关注繁琐的编码细节,降低了开发难度。
  4. 标准化管理:通过C代码生成工具,可以实现项目代码的标准化管理,提高团队协作效率。

C代码生成工具的未来发展

随着人工智能技术的不断进步,C代码生成工具将会更加智能化、自动化,未来的C代码生成工具将具备更强的自然语言处理能力,能够根据开发者的意图自动生成相应的代码;还将具备自动优化、自动测试等功能,进一步提高开发效率和代码质量。

C代码生成工具是提升C语言开发效率的关键利器,通过使用C代码生成工具,开发者可以快速生成项目框架、模块和函数等,降低开发难度,提高开发效率,随着技术的不断发展,C代码生成工具将会更加智能化、自动化,为开发者带来更大的便利。